В этой статье блога мы рассмотрим несколько способов установки PHP с веб-сервером Apache. PHP — популярный язык сценариев на стороне сервера, а Apache — один из наиболее широко используемых веб-серверов. Сочетание PHP с Apache позволяет эффективно создавать динамические веб-приложения и веб-сайты. Мы рассмотрим различные методы установки и предоставим примеры кода, которые помогут вам легко настроить PHP с Apache.
Метод 1. Установка PHP и Apache по отдельности
-
Установить Apache:
-
Для систем на базе Ubuntu или Debian:
sudo apt update sudo apt install apache2 -
Для систем на базе CentOS или Fedora:
sudo dnf install httpd
-
-
Установить PHP:
-
Для систем на базе Ubuntu или Debian:
sudo apt install php -
Для систем на базе CentOS или Fedora:
sudo dnf install php -
Для Windows вы можете скачать PHP с официального сайта ( https://www.php.net/downloads.php ) и следовать инструкциям по установке.
-
Метод 2: установка PHP как модуля для Apache
-
Установить Apache:
-
Для систем на базе Ubuntu или Debian:
sudo apt update sudo apt install apache2 -
Для систем на базе CentOS или Fedora:
sudo dnf install httpd
-
-
Установить PHP как модуль:
-
Для систем на базе Ubuntu или Debian:
sudo apt install libapache2-mod-php -
Для систем на базе CentOS или Fedora:
sudo dnf install php
-
Метод 3. Использование XAMPP (межплатформенный Apache, MySQL, PHP и Perl)
- Загрузите XAMPP с официального сайта ( https://www.apachefriends.org/index.html ).
- Запустите программу установки и следуйте инструкциям на экране для вашей операционной системы.
- Запустите панель управления XAMPP и запустите Apache.
- Проверьте установку PHP, создав файл PHP (например,
info.php) в корневом каталоге документов веб-сервера со следующим содержимым:<?php phpinfo(); ?>
Метод 4. Использование WAMP (Windows, Apache, MySQL и PHP)
- Загрузите WAMP с официального сайта ( https://www.wampserver.com/en/ ).
- Запустите программу установки и следуйте инструкциям на экране.
- Запустите сервер WAMP и запустите Apache.
- Проверьте установку PHP, создав файл PHP (например,
info.php) в корневом каталоге документов веб-сервера со следующим содержимым:<?php phpinfo(); ?>
В этом подробном руководстве представлены несколько способов установки PHP с помощью веб-сервера Apache. Независимо от того, решите ли вы установить их отдельно или использовать предварительно настроенные пакеты, такие как XAMPP или WAMP, эти методы обеспечат гибкость и удобство для ваших проектов веб-разработки. Следуя предоставленным примерам кода, вы сможете легко настроить PHP с Apache и начать создавать динамические веб-приложения.